Knowing Psychiatric Care : The Entitlements and Responsibilities
Seeking mental health support can be a complex journey. Patients should vital to be aware of both your inherent rights and your mutual responsibilities within the psychiatric system . Individuals possess the right to detailed consent before any evaluation or therapy , the right to confidentiality , and the right to decline suggested plans. Conversely, individuals have a responsibility to cooperate in their care , share accurate information, and follow treatment plans as much as possible . Open communication with your medical professionals is necessary for effective outcomes and a collaborative relationship. Familiarizing yourself with these aspects strengthens you to navigate the psychiatric journey with greater confidence .
The Function of Private Clinics in Psychological Treatment
Private clinics are significantly playing a key part in the provision of psychological support. They often offer a more extensive array of programs than state institutions , frequently including tailored therapies, premium accommodations, and quicker waiting times . This accessibility can be especially beneficial for patients who can afford private assistance and prefer a more personalized approach . However, concerns persist regarding impartiality and pricing, as private treatment can be prohibitively expensive for many.

Beyond the Walls: Recovery and Aftercare for Emotional Individuals
The process to recovery for those with psychiatric conditions extends far outside the hospital walls . Comprehensive aftercare programs are essential for preserving gains and reducing relapse . This involves a range of support , such as individual treatment, group sessions , prescribed management , and connection to available supports. Ultimately , a complete approach promotes sustained stability and empowers individuals to rebuild fulfilling lives .
